Received: by 2002:ad5:4acb:0:0:0:0:0 with SMTP id n11csp709077imw; Thu, 14 Jul 2022 09:21:02 -0700 (PDT) X-Google-Smtp-Source: AGRyM1uBwjYvbfKa+jpbjRCcw7X/fsf+kV8yH7XnW5K3rS/ugg/R8RCzTOO5exPxfNRPpJsHRehz X-Received: by 2002:a65:5a01:0:b0:419:759a:2b20 with SMTP id y1-20020a655a01000000b00419759a2b20mr8026518pgs.487.1657815661873; Thu, 14 Jul 2022 09:21:01 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1657815661; cv=none; d=google.com; s=arc-20160816; b=lPTdtSuqqr7zOxZmv6pjCsdyYNGYKTJTQHbBGbEBe7nSSwN8jfNDsvLzr9SrLXYdoX 3N7+DPFp9387zvtDfrpfZmR0HDLx1cWPSjlP5iNIR0afgvlDz4/U55v2n1OU5Af88fYY Pb3UiSyxCtxL1cKjF3taaemSKHvSwdAaNhbfC+w59tSi/Bcpo3AqjWiv1Ycz5Koz7mfB sNMlC8f+eAIKhmbOA76eOGHmUhQZlaEbAmstjoA2hbxJ5NzPe8yN9CRu7dk7sT77NtCi 0DXTJTgJgLjr6yV1rli/42Ji4kYngUuB6tETUwviSL0BP1POkz7nuEXPPVFPquCF0/3i WxTQ==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:content-transfer-encoding:mime-version :message-id:date:subject:cc:to:from:dkim-signature; bh=i0zBfnxSR+XSC3TWRrXeBSbIPtooMElqlO0E5qJfqHY=; b=LJkR/EKymJ81oRvqIs6g4gpNydwQIKKTCki4y2BcOtTIqQnlXcvkLMFdJtKIIKnqVV /uY0fg6ET3oA3QQXVzj9Hcp4DJtD7nsXwJMB20OuI2XnWI/03djKMQsmiFAPIRKmksjg Tn6jobXN35vRJBDqjTSLKUcML7RCp8MTXTqicBZRXNheh9oiyIS63OkbFdcDchFLxrIZ UIckiMEnFw6AOjtQjCwbAuQ/whxoY9qf4Wy+pi2FQEgkVBSsx0r4CJiUQsOYtShOqO7j avwaFQIm60yCs9WcL739M8Xhr5/6FesnJfv4MZZf+6vvnnRt4I9UAhilpftKcANVFdZR 4B+Q==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=AicyMAMt;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Return-Path: Received: from out1.vger.email (out1.vger.email. [2620:137:e000::1:20]) by mx.google.com with ESMTP id y19-20020a056a00191300b00528cc4fc308si3111377pfi.268.2022.07.14.09.20.33; Thu, 14 Jul 2022 09:21:01 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) client-ip=2620:137:e000::1:20; Authentication-Results: mx.google.com; dkim=pass header.i=@linaro.org header.s=google header.b=AicyMAMt; spf=pass (google.com: domain of linux-kernel-owner@vger.kernel.org designates 2620:137:e000::1:20 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=NONE dis=NONE) header.from=linaro.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S231607AbiGNQOM (ORCPT + 99 others); Thu, 14 Jul 2022 12:14:12 -0400 Received: from lindbergh.monkeyblade.net ([23.128.96.19]:42802 "EHLO lindbergh.monkeyblade.net"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S238967AbiGNQOK (ORCPT ); Thu, 14 Jul 2022 12:14:10 -0400 Received: from mail-qk1-x734.google.com (mail-qk1-x734.google.com [IPv6:2607:f8b0:4864:20::734]) by lindbergh.monkeyblade.net (Postfix) with ESMTPS id C2C25183B8 for ; Thu, 14 Jul 2022 09:14:08 -0700 (PDT) Received: by mail-qk1-x734.google.com with SMTP id w1so1338954qkj.12 for ; Thu, 14 Jul 2022 09:14:08 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; h=from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=i0zBfnxSR+XSC3TWRrXeBSbIPtooMElqlO0E5qJfqHY=; b=AicyMAMtAJ/Z0UOW+5U7FPyH3YduEHw66mxNzKFt83q0UgYAuUktYuRnKY19VdiPow 4zfsat974n37jCNFKnsLH9/F4qaV+PE1XPU9u0SIwjfBQTysVePz8O+XxnErKvNaDgiu B6UXUzyoUci5m5SWoI7T8vrnf7LVgnHKkhSIP1jw7bO/0tDqO8N8Oi4VAgjs25g+rcE2 odBX+nEFF0Xbxb+m8zVMh527QH0F0m5j7i9tZFDD0Ig16MMX4/MvAnXOIv5T8zfTlLMy ySDyz1mZ4Hp1aPxQhKxow7eFeA5Vr+P4b2Evt5h50OiqKtfSZj7aczQ7eu45G70ATrZ7 TGLw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20210112; h=x-gm-message-state:from:to:cc:subject:date:message-id:mime-version :content-transfer-encoding; bh=i0zBfnxSR+XSC3TWRrXeBSbIPtooMElqlO0E5qJfqHY=; b=subEEe3Q2WMOV44FzM+sA1NX/Rv6Y3ZrW0ivzD+IsrD5u+ueoPsfJfQbjubRB4eQRx a5xnAnXtOymyvZ/qcIf6Ky4BM4PPbLUiJg0Q/0FYpaPiVIXLJJFY6q16TiTcvTiudUQd 63ni9cYiYYlfm3eHNNpfE11ZWPovblQBQDkqqahg/O2Lqb/eCjCXxlh9vt5+uDuT55zh 2IDQb5oodOsHq9YxyfKZYDBRIwfpgorSCMvGfcecEUyKAfpuUxLfuma+OUni+jPsTFmF qHOogOzXUqrtlTwX8fkbzneHmYbM2N/eEGFgt6E9pDohbio09CRmNpsFWsGcV1VE1xwQ 8ksg== X-Gm-Message-State: AJIora+ux/tYH+fZXZuLh5G8WRqp2gKEc9C7pAY+g8y9fPTsLa/Kjagf svjdqnAzSITCeHF675K84NdyVA== X-Received: by 2002:a05:620a:22ef:b0:6b5:9a48:fa67 with SMTP id p15-20020a05620a22ef00b006b59a48fa67mr6604165qki.567.1657815247782; Thu, 14 Jul 2022 09:14:07 -0700 (PDT) Received: from fedora.attlocal.net (69-109-179-158.lightspeed.dybhfl.sbcglobal.net. [69.109.179.158]) by smtp.gmail.com with ESMTPSA id cp4-20020a05622a420400b0031eb393aa45sm1690067qtb.40.2022.07.14.09.14.04 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Thu, 14 Jul 2022 09:14:07 -0700 (PDT) From: William Breathitt Gray To: gregkh@linuxfoundation.org Cc: linux-iio@vger.kernel.org, linux-kernel@vger.kernel.org, William Breathitt Gray Subject: [PATCH 0/4] Counter updates and cleanups for 5.20 Date: Thu, 14 Jul 2022 12:07:11 -0400 Message-Id: X-Mailer: git-send-email 2.36.1 M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Spam-Status: No, score=-2.1 required=5.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,DKIM_VALID_EF,RCVD_IN_DNSWL_NONE, SPF_HELO_NONE,SPF_PASS,T_SCC_BODY_TEXT_LINE autolearn=ham autolearn_force=no version=3.4.6 X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on lindbergh.monkeyblade.net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org First set of Counter updates and cleanups for 5.20 Only a couple changes this cycle, all involving the 104-QUAD-8 driver. The 104-QUAD-8 driver is refactored to utilize iomap() and respective ioread8()/iowrite8() I/O memory accessor calls. This allows some significant cleanup of magic numbers, replacing them with a more straight-forward approach of accessing named register structures. The Counter git repository has moved to a new host and the MAINTAINTERS file updated accordingly along with my latest contact information. Syed Nayyar Waris is no longer available to maintain the 104-QUAD-8 driver so the 104-QUAD-8 drivers maintainers list is updated as well to reflect the departure. William Breathitt Gray (4): MAINTAINERS: Update info for William Breathitt Gray counter: 104-quad-8: Utilize iomap interface counter: 104-quad-8: Implement and utilize register structures MAINTAINERS: Update 104-QUAD-8 driver maintainers list MAINTAINERS | 29 +++-- drivers/counter/104-quad-8.c | 203 ++++++++++++++++++++--------------- 2 files changed, 130 insertions(+), 102 deletions(-) base-commit: f2906aa863381afb0015a9eb7fefad885d4e5a56 -- 2.36.1